However, there are benefits in being able to leave the Insider Program - something which Microsoft has made easy for us. Considering that the Lumia 950 shipped with 10586 (at least that's what I've read), we could safely presume that 10586 is somewhat RTM. Thus, once 10586 is installed in our phone we could simply opt out of the program to protect ourselves from automatically receiving succeeding builds which may be more unstable than 10586 (although the odds of that happening may be slim).
Nonetheless, the beauty of the simplicity of opting out works in opting back in. With that, the safest route suggests itself to be:
1. Once 10586 is installed, opt out of Insider Program.
2. Once a new build is announced, read about it first.
3. If it is stable and safe, then simply opt back in to receive the new build.
4. Once new build is received, repeat step 1.
